Страница 31 из 53 ПерваяПервая ... 21293031323341 ... ПоследняяПоследняя
Показано с 301 по 310 из 524

Тема: Возможность программирования на более низком, чем ОЛ схемы уровне

  1. #301
    Пользователь
    Регистрация
    22.02.2012
    Адрес
    Челябинск
    Сообщений
    260

    По умолчанию

    Цитата Сообщение от Владимир Ситников Посмотреть сообщение
    Я вполне серьёзно говорю.
    Считаете, что в FLProg есть симуляция FBD?
    Или, считаете, что в FLProg нет ведра минусов по сравнению с ОЛ?

    Симуляции в FLProg нет:


    В очередной раз призываю не отклоняться от темы. FLProg это совершенно отдельная тема, и, очевидно, что там всё плохо с точки зрения ПР, промышленной автоматики и т.п.
    Это достаточно удобно - высказать тезис, а всех несогласных призывать "не отклоняться от темы". Я например был удивлен, когда внезапно всплыл FLProg. И я не согласен что он не по теме - он наглядно иллюстрирует, что все возражения на тему "этого нельзя сделать в ОЛ" не стоят выеденного яйца, потому что вот наглядный пример где сделано. Это просто пример. Невозможно ничего предметно обсуждать про программирование низкого уровня в ОЛ, потому что в ОЛ этого нет - нет почвы для обсуждения. А FLProg позволяет провести наглядную аналогию - раз сделано в одном месте, значит можно и в ОЛ сделать, плюс можно уже изучить опыт внедрения - оказывается написание макросов на С востребовано.
    Что касается отладки - отладки нет в FLProg, но сама платформа Arduino позволяет легко скидывать по COM порту информацию о ходе выполнения программы, т.е. каждый разработчик, если ему надо, сможет запросто организовать себе подобие онлайн-отладки.
    Никаких других минусов FLProg я так и не увидел. Отдельно хотелось бы узнать что же там плохо с точки зрения ПР (?) и промышленной автоматики? Чтобы было проще - можно рассказать что же сравнительно хорошо в ОЛ, с этих позиций.

  2. #302
    Пользователь
    Регистрация
    24.07.2012
    Адрес
    Россия
    Сообщений
    1,492

    По умолчанию

    Цитата Сообщение от starmos Посмотреть сообщение
    Это достаточно удобно - высказать тезис, а всех несогласных призывать "не отклоняться от темы". Я например был удивлен, когда внезапно всплыл FLProg. И я не согласен что он не по теме - он наглядно иллюстрирует, что все возражения на тему "этого нельзя сделать в ОЛ" не стоят выеденного яйца, потому что вот наглядный пример где сделано. Это просто пример. Невозможно ничего предметно обсуждать про программирование низкого уровня в ОЛ, потому что в ОЛ этого нет - нет почвы для обсуждения. А FLProg позволяет провести наглядную аналогию - раз сделано в одном месте, значит можно и в ОЛ сделать, плюс можно уже изучить опыт внедрения - оказывается написание макросов на С востребовано.
    Что касается отладки - отладки нет в FLProg, но сама платформа Arduino позволяет легко скидывать по COM порту информацию о ходе выполнения программы, т.е. каждый разработчик, если ему надо, сможет запросто организовать себе подобие онлайн-отладки.
    Никаких других минусов FLProg я так и не увидел. Отдельно хотелось бы узнать что же там плохо с точки зрения ПР (?) и промышленной автоматики? Чтобы было проще - можно рассказать что же сравнительно хорошо в ОЛ, с этих позиций.
    Да, складывается впечатление "ребята, тема моя, этого не говорите, это не пишите, создайте себе свою..." Писать можно что угодно, всё равно удалят, их цепляет это обсуждение и нервирует явно.
    Добавлю что flprog написал один человек, бесплатно, в свободное время. Компиляция С кода и и отловка синтаксических ошибок на этапе компиляции всё же есть тоже.
    И еще одно замечание, flprog всё таки транслятор, он преобразует графический блок в текст и подсовывает этот текст оригинальной программе для arduino, где делается основная работа компиляции и загрузки.
    Этот вариант для ОЛ я думаю тоже имеет право быть, если ОВЕН немного посодействует, совсем немного.
    Последний раз редактировалось Scream; 18.04.2017 в 15:15.

  3. #303
    Пользователь Аватар для Василий Кашуба
    Регистрация
    20.11.2011
    Адрес
    Ставрополь
    Сообщений
    2,552

    По умолчанию

    Цитата Сообщение от Scream Посмотреть сообщение
    Да, складывается впечатление "ребята, тема моя, этого не говорите, это не пишите, создайте себе свою..." Писать можно что угодно, всё равно удалят, их цепляет это обсуждение и нервирует явно.
    Добавлю что flprog написал один человек, бесплатно, в свободное время. Компиляция С кода и и отловка синтаксических ошибок на этапе компиляции всё же есть тоже.
    И еще одно замечание, flprog всё таки транслятор, он преобразует графический блок в текст и подсовывает этот текст оригинальной программе для arduino, где делается основная работа компиляции и загрузки.
    Этот вариант для ОЛ я думаю тоже имеет право быть, если ОВЕН немного посодействует, совсем немного.
    Ну да, а потом все ранее написанные программы в помойку и всё пиши заново.

  4. #304
    Пользователь
    Регистрация
    24.07.2012
    Адрес
    Россия
    Сообщений
    1,492

    По умолчанию

    Цитата Сообщение от Василий Кашуба Посмотреть сообщение
    Ну да, а потом все ранее написанные программы в помойку и всё пиши заново.
    Почему Вы сделали такой вывод? С ОЛ такое помню, с flprog нет

  5. #305
    Пользователь Аватар для Василий Кашуба
    Регистрация
    20.11.2011
    Адрес
    Ставрополь
    Сообщений
    2,552

    По умолчанию

    Цитата Сообщение от Scream Посмотреть сообщение
    Почему Вы сделали такой вывод? С ОЛ такое помню, с flprog нет
    Программы, написанные в ОЛ, будут работать в flprog? Нет. Отсюда и вывод такой.

  6. #306
    Пользователь
    Регистрация
    24.07.2012
    Адрес
    Россия
    Сообщений
    1,492

    По умолчанию

    Цитата Сообщение от Василий Кашуба Посмотреть сообщение
    Программы, написанные в ОЛ, будут работать в flprog? Нет. Отсюда и вывод такой.
    Да не, их соединять никак не надо, просто идею рассказал.

    что интересно,
    В flprog человек работает сам, для себя, бесплатно, идеи хорошие, поддержка, реализация не плохая, linux даже поддерживается.
    А тут промышленное, требуются сразу миллионы (Владислав просил), и пару человеко лет.
    Последний раз редактировалось Scream; 18.04.2017 в 22:33.

  7. #307
    Пользователь Аватар для Василий Кашуба
    Регистрация
    20.11.2011
    Адрес
    Ставрополь
    Сообщений
    2,552

    По умолчанию

    Цитата Сообщение от Scream Посмотреть сообщение
    Почему Вы сделали такой вывод? С ОЛ такое помню, с flprog нет
    Лично у меня не было ни одного случая, чтобы программы, написанные в старых версиях ОЛ, не работали в новых версиях ОЛ.

  8. #308
    Пользователь
    Регистрация
    24.07.2012
    Адрес
    Россия
    Сообщений
    1,492

    По умолчанию

    Цитата Сообщение от Василий Кашуба Посмотреть сообщение
    Лично у меня не было ни одного случая, чтобы программы, написанные в старых версиях ОЛ, не работали в новых версиях ОЛ.
    вот например файл, не открывается вообще нигде, так потерял несколько проектов, не сказать что прям серьёзных, один раз оказалось насколько помню из-за немецкого языка, случайно, но не в этом суть и это уже всё таки другая тема.
    Вложения Вложения
    • Тип файла: rar 1.rar (54.2 Кб, Просмотров: 3)

  9. #309

    По умолчанию

    Цитата Сообщение от starmos Посмотреть сообщение
    Это достаточно удобно - высказать тезис, а всех несогласных призывать "не отклоняться от темы"
    Я полностью соглашусь с модераторами, если они потрут всё, начиная с сообщения "Это достаточно удобно - ...".

    Я уже говорил, что "Си в ОЛ" к текущей теме не относится:
    Цитата Сообщение от Владимир Ситников Посмотреть сообщение
    Если очень хочется "С в ОЛ", то открывайте свою тему про это и вперёд...
    Вроде, русским языком сказал: хотите обсуждать "Си в ОЛ" -- создавайте свою тему. Хотите обсуждать "flprog для ПР" -- в отдельную тему. Чего непонятного?

    Цитата Сообщение от starmos Посмотреть сообщение
    Невозможно ничего предметно обсуждать про программирование низкого уровня в ОЛ, потому что в ОЛ этого нет - нет почвы для обсуждения
    "Я знаю точно: невозможное -- возможно" (с) Дима Билан. А, если подумать? Я привёл конкретное предложение для ОЛ (p-code блок), оценил сложность реализации, оценил потенциальное влияние на поддержку ОЛ. И где обещанная невозможность?

    Я наоборот скажу: при обсуждении доработок ОЛ нужно обсуждать именно то, как оно будет работать с имеющимися проектами на базе ОЛ, как повлияет на развитие ОЛ, как повлияет на текущие и будущие ПР.

    Цитата Сообщение от starmos Посмотреть сообщение
    А FLProg позволяет провести наглядную аналогию - раз сделано в одном месте, значит можно и в ОЛ сделать
    О, просто гениальные слова.
    "Раз в программе X это сделано, значит и в Y это можно сделать".
    Браво! Ура, товарищи! Просто гений программирования и маркетинга.
    Все слова, касающиеся "flprog это сделано" -- сразу в лес. Если непонятно почему -- создавайте отдельную тему. Здравомыслящему человеку должно быть сразу понятно, почему flprog в лес.

    Цитата Сообщение от starmos Посмотреть сообщение
    Никаких других минусов FLProg я так и не увидел. Отдельно хотелось бы узнать что же там плохо с точки зрения ПР (?)
    Между строк читаете или как? Интересно -- заводите свою тему про это. Ну какого лешего "интересоваться", когда и я и модераторы (аж 2 раза!) просили-предупреждали, что сообщения "не по теме" будут удаляться? <-- это риторические вопросы, не нужно на них отвечать.
    Последний раз редактировалось Владимир Ситников; 19.04.2017 в 00:21.

  10. #310
    Пользователь
    Регистрация
    22.02.2012
    Адрес
    Челябинск
    Сообщений
    260

    По умолчанию

    Цитата Сообщение от Владимир Ситников Посмотреть сообщение
    Я полностью соглашусь с модераторами, если они потрут всё, начиная с сообщения "Это достаточно удобно - ...".
    Я вам больше скажу - я соглашусь даже если они потрут всю тему целиком. Потому что действительно сказано уже достаточно много - разумные люди уже давно все услышали бы. Приведено достаточно примеров возможной реализации. На самом деле не важно что будет использоваться как текстовый язык для создания макросов. Но С предпочтительнее, потому что его синтаксис многие знают, так же как и умеют создавать на нем программы. А p-code придется отдельно изучать. Вики определяет p-code как ассемблер для условного процессора. Вы много программировали на ассемблере? Не самый удачный язык для написания сложных программ, а простые - можно и квадратиками нарисовать. Тем более - чтобы написать оптимальную программу на ассемблероподобном языке (если угодно IL), необходимо хорошо знать ВЕСЬ набор команд и уметь их использовать. ЭТОТ язык - точно не будет иметь популярности. Но для вас p-code/IL уже видимо стал самоцелью - вот это уже и есть "священная война".
    Если разработчики ОВЕНа извлекут из этого многостраничного общения какие-то полезные для себя идеи - будет хорошо, а нет - ну будет так как есть.
    Раз уж стирания все одно не избежать - ссылку приведу для примера:
    http://www.digital-loggers.com/plchw.html
    Люди ищут и пытаются делать. И снижают цены, уже до 89 баксов. ПР200 - хороший прибор и даже сейчас имеет преимущества, но так будет не всегда - как только один из подобных приборов пойдет в серию - со всеми ОЛ будет покончено в момент и придется таки переписывать программы.
    Хочется конечно отметить действительно демократичную политику ОВЕНа на форуме - в других местах потерли бы тему давно уже. Но я считаю что знать мнение критиков и оппонентов полезно.

Страница 31 из 53 ПерваяПервая ... 21293031323341 ... ПоследняяПоследняя

Похожие темы

  1. Ответов: 12
    Последнее сообщение: 10.04.2017, 10:33
  2. Ответов: 3
    Последнее сообщение: 07.11.2012, 11:37
  3. Ответов: 1
    Последнее сообщение: 28.04.2008, 21:21

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•